Starting point is 00:00:00 This is an iHeart Podcast. Crime Alert. I'm Nancy Grace. Breaking crime news now. Aaron Hernandez sends some very personal pictures to a 14-year-old little girl and tries to set up a meeting. It's a sting. And instead of starting his first year of teaching at Booker T. Washington High, he is in the Tulsa County Jail. An argument over the price of a Slurpee lands Brian Duffy in a Florida jail. 40-year-old Duffy backhands a full Slurpee drink out of a 7-Eleven employee's grasp. Now Duffy's on ice facing a felony battery charge. With this crime alert, I'm Nancy Grace.
